Prevent a memory exhaustion failure when running objdump on a fuzzed input file with corrupt string and attribute sections.

PR 22809
	* elf.c (bfd_elf_get_str_section): Check for an excessively large
	string section.
	* elf-attrs.c (_bfd_elf_parse_attributes): Issue an error if the
	attribute section is larger than the size of the file.

@ -438,6 +438,15 @@ _bfd_elf_parse_attributes (bfd *abfd, Elf_Internal_Shdr * hdr)
/* PR 17512: file: 2844a11d. */
if (hdr->sh_size == 0)
return;
if (hdr->sh_size > bfd_get_file_size (abfd))
{
/* xgettext:c-format */
_bfd_error_handler (_("%pB: error: attribute section '%pA' too big: %#llx"),
abfd, hdr->bfd_section, (long long) hdr->sh_size);
bfd_set_error (bfd_error_invalid_operation);
return;
}
contents = (bfd_byte *) bfd_malloc (hdr->sh_size + 1);
if (!contents)
return;
